Local ProjectsFlagstaff Community Supported AgricultureFlagstaff Community Supported Agriculture project. The FCSA connects you to your food, the land, and your local farmer! Each week FCSA participants receive fresh, local, organically grown produce through our support of Crooked Sky Farms in Glendale, Arizona. CSA participants not only enjoy an incredible variety of vegetables, members create a sustainable food system. This model supports the local economy, a stewardship of the land, and fosters a connection with the food you eat. Flagstaff Urban Agriculture ProjectThe Flagstaff Urban Agriculture Project seeks to revive the long standing tradition of agriculture that once thrived in Flagstaff. The goal is to develop a sustainable, commercially profitable and community accessible, urban farming operation. The project is currently running as a partnership between the City of Flagstaff, Flagstaff Foodlink - a non-profit 501c3 and private investment. The Flagstaff Urban Agriculture Project seeks to demonstrate an economically viable urban growing model for the region, elevation and climate. The resulting sustainable farm will feed the burgeoning local foods movement. It will serve as both a supplier and infrastructure to incubate agriculture and local foods, culinary and economic opportunities. Increasing the diversity of the local economy with businesses founded on local food supply, Flagstaff’s economy becomes more vibrant and its food supply, more secure.
